Our programs and projects are an attempt to put the Gospel (Good News) of Christ Jesus into practice, as we serve in His name and share the wonder of His message. As a community of faith, we place high values on hospitality, fellowship, family, and traditional worship.

We were established as a congregation in the town of Midland in 1882, and have been meeting in our present building since 1893. Drawing strength from this rich history and foundation, we strive to reach out and serve today’s changing community and world. Our pastor, Rev. Charlie Stribula, strives to combine the fruits of his church leadership experience, ongoing seminary education, and military career into effective ministry at Midland.

OUR MISSION STATEMENT: We experience God's love, mercy, and power as shown in His son. Through family, friends, and the Church, we express our gratitude by providing a worshiping, teaching, and caring fellowship through which we and others grow and serve in the ministry of Christ, locally and around the world.
